Does anyone know the IDL map projection to use to make a
ground overlay in a kml file (to be viewed by a geobrowser such
as google earth?)

I've googled and have seen many different things stated,
so I am not sure if my use of cylindrical projection is right.

My figures are off, in that my continents do not match earth's continents
I am initiallty making a full globe image (-90 to 90 lat , -180 to 180 lon)
similar to the big blue marble example.

http://www.gearthblog.com/blog/archives/2006/11/blue_marble_ time_ani.html

but my image of the global map, does not reproduce the continents like
in those images.
